In Toulon, five members of the same family are under investigation for 'human trafficking' after military personnel went missing and human remains were discovered. The charges include allegations of kidnapping, raising concerns about potential illegal activities involving forced labor or exploitation. Authorities are examining the case closely, though no further details have been provided regarding the specific circumstances or evidence leading to the accusations.
